Fundamenty innowacyjnego społeczeństwa
Journal Title: Rocznik Andragogiczny - Year 2014, Vol 0, Issue
Abstract
Tekst porusza problem warunków tworzenia się społeczeństwa innowacyjnego. Ukazuje wyniki światowych rankingów innowacyjności. Na przykładzie Finlandii wskazuje na znaczenie demokracji i edukacji jako kluczowych warunków powstania i rozwoju innowacji.
